news 2026/6/5 20:25:03

别再只改攻击力了!War3物体编辑器隐藏玩法:用‘技能’属性打造多功能神器

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
别再只改攻击力了!War3物体编辑器隐藏玩法:用‘技能’属性打造多功能神器

别再只改攻击力了!War3物体编辑器隐藏玩法:用‘技能’属性打造多功能神器

在《魔兽争霸3》地图编辑的浩瀚宇宙中,物体编辑器就像一把瑞士军刀,但大多数制作者只使用了它的螺丝刀功能。当你还在为物品简单叠加攻击力或护甲值时,高阶地图作者早已通过技能-技能属性栏的组合魔法,创造出能改变战局的传说级装备。本文将带你突破基础物品编辑的桎梏,通过设计一把集闪现位移、法力回复、团队光环于一体的神器,解锁物体编辑器的深层玩法。

1. 多技能叠加的核心逻辑

物体编辑器中,物品的"技能-技能"属性栏是一个被严重低估的宝藏。与单纯修改数值属性不同,这里可以植入完整的技能体系,包括被动效果、主动技能甚至光环。关键在于理解三个核心机制:

  • 技能继承规则:物品技能会继承原技能的所有特性,包括图标、冷却时间、施法距离等。例如将"辉煌光环"植入物品时,光环范围和回蓝效果会自动保留
  • 状态开关协同:当物品包含主动技能时,必须将"状态-主动使用"设为TRUE,否则技能按钮不会显示。这是90%的新手会忽略的关键设置
  • 优先级覆盖:多个技能效果叠加时,后添加的技能会覆盖前者的冲突参数。比如同时添加"攻击之爪+15"和"攻击之爪+30",最终只会生效+30的效果

下表展示了常见技能类型在物品中的应用差异:

技能类型是否需要"主动使用"典型应用场景注意事项
被动属性增益FALSE攻击力/生命值加成注意数值叠加逻辑
单位主动技能TRUE闪现/治疗术需设置快捷键和施法条件
物品专属技能自动适配净化药水效果通常无需额外配置
光环类技能FALSE耐久光环/邪恶光环需测试是否对自身生效

2. 神器锻造实战:三合一传说武器

让我们以设计"虚空之杖"为例,逐步实现以下功能:

  1. 被动:每秒回复2%最大法力值
  2. 主动:闪现至目标位置(500码范围)
  3. 光环:为900码内友军提供15%攻击速度加成

2.1 基础物品创建

1. 物体编辑器 → 物品 → 右键新建 2. 选择基础模板:攻击之爪+15(保留基础攻击加成) 3. 修改名称:I00V_VoidStaff(推荐前缀+描述性ID) 4. 设置图标:替换为自定义的虚空风格图标

提示:使用F12快速测试物品效果时,建议关闭其他模组避免冲突

2.2 技能植入三部曲

法力回复模块

  • 在"技能-技能"属性点击"添加"
  • 选择"物品法力回复(百分比)"技能
  • 修改参数:
    • Data - Mana Regeneration Percent= 0.02(2%)
    • Art - Icon= "ReplaceableTextures\CommandButtons\BTNManaRecharge.blp"

闪现模块

1. 添加"闪烁(单位技能)" 2. 关键参数配置: - `Data - Distance` = 500.00 - `Data - Mana Cost` = 75 - `Stats - Cooldown` = 20.00 3. 必须同步操作: - 物品"状态-主动使用" = TRUE - "状态-使用热键" = "B"(避免与已有技能冲突)

攻速光环模块

  • 添加"耐力光环(被动)"
  • 调整:
    • Data - Attack Speed Increase= 0.15
    • Data - Area of Effect= 900
    • Art - Target改为适合武器的特效模型

3. 高阶调试技巧

当多个技能共存时,可能会遇到一些棘手的交互问题。以下是三个典型场景的解决方案:

3.1 技能冲突排查

常见症状: - 主动技能按钮不显示 → 检查"主动使用"状态 - 部分效果不生效 → 测试单独添加每个技能 - 游戏崩溃 → 确认技能ID无重复

推荐调试流程

  1. 每次只添加一个技能并测试
  2. 使用Ctrl+D显示物品完整属性
  3. 在War3map.j中检查技能调用日志

3.2 视觉效果优化

通过组合这些参数可以创造独特特效:

参数路径推荐设置效果说明
Art - TargetAbilities\Spells\Undead\DarkRitual\DarkRitualTarget.mdl物品使用时的粒子特效
Art - CasterAbilities\Spells\Human\ReviveHuman\ReviveHuman.mdl持有者身上的常驻光效
Text - Tooltip Extended自定义描述文本鼠标悬停时的详细说明

3.3 平衡性控制

为避免神器破坏游戏平衡,需要关注这些关键数值:

[闪现技能] Cooldown = 20.00 ← 根据地图节奏调整 ManaCost = 75 ← 限制使用频率 Range = 500.00 ← 避免位移距离过长 [光环效果] Area = 900 ← 相当于小型团队覆盖 AttackSpeed = 0.15 ← 相当于1.5个加速手套

4. 创意延伸:打破常规的设计思路

超越传统装备思维,物体编辑器还能实现这些脑洞大开的效果:

4.1 环境交互类物品

  • 地形改造器:组合"地震"技能和"蝗虫群"视觉效果,创造可改变地形的炸弹
  • 天气控制器:通过修改"暴风雪"技能参数,实现区域性的天气变化效果
  • 单位转换器:利用"化学狂暴"技能,让佩戴者击杀单位时产生特殊变异

4.2 成长型装备系统

实现原理: 1. 为物品添加"经验值"技能(如"英雄经验获取") 2. 通过触发器监测经验值变化 3. 当达到阈值时: - 用触发器替换物品 - 新物品继承原有属性并追加新技能

4.3 动态技能组合

通过条件判断实现智能技能切换:

事件:单位使用物品 条件:当前时间为白天/黑夜 动作: - 白天:触发"神圣冲击"效果 - 夜晚:触发"暗影突袭"效果

在最近制作的一张RPG地图中,我为一套传奇装备设计了"元素共鸣"系统:当玩家同时携带火焰之剑和寒冰甲胄时,会激活隐藏的蒸汽爆炸效果。这种深度交互正是通过精心设计的技能组合实现的。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/5 20:22:57

Kimi Code K2.5:代码图谱驱动的配额效能革命

1. 项目概述:一次被多数人忽略的“额度扩容”背后,到底发生了什么?“Kimi Code 已接入 K2.5,所有用户限时3倍使用额度”——这行通知出现在 Kimi 官方渠道时,我正调试一个需要高频调用代码补全接口的自动化脚本。第一反…

作者头像 李华
网站建设 2026/6/5 20:22:13

Tinke:NDS游戏资源编辑与修改的终极指南

Tinke:NDS游戏资源编辑与修改的终极指南 【免费下载链接】tinke Viewer and editor for files of NDS games 项目地址: https://gitcode.com/gh_mirrors/ti/tinke Tinke是一款专业的NDS游戏文件查看器和编辑器,让你能够深入探索任天堂DS游戏的内部…

作者头像 李华
网站建设 2026/6/5 20:20:09

传统胖人一定不健康,编写程序结合体脂率,肌肉量,基础代谢,判定微胖人群健康等级。

下面这份内容完全去营销化、无商业暗示、无引流,从三年全栈工程师 技术布道者视角出发,使用 Python 构建一个“微胖≠不健康”的健康等级评估系统,可直接用于智能健康管理课程中的体成分与工程化健康评估教学。微胖人群健康等级评估系统&…

作者头像 李华
网站建设 2026/6/5 20:20:03

Beta测试版本命名规范解析:r2b3等标识的含义与实践

我无法基于“Beta 3 ( r2b3 )”这一孤立标题生成符合全部要求的高质量博文。原因如下:该标题本身不构成一个可识别的项目实体:它缺乏领域指向(是软件版本?硬件固件?AI模型迭代?游戏测试包?开源工…

作者头像 李华